1. What are Resin Epoxy Hardeners?
Resin epoxy hardeners are chemical compounds used in conjunction with epoxy resins to initiate the curing process. They act as catalysts or activators, triggering the transformation of liquid epoxy resins into rigid, durable, and thermosetting materials.
2. How do Resin Epoxy Hardeners Work?
Resin epoxy hardeners facilitate a chemical reaction known as epoxy curing, where the hardener reacts with the epoxy resin to form a strong, cross-linked network. This process, called polymerization, results in a hardened material with excellent mechanical, thermal, and chemical resistance properties.
3. Applications of Resin Epoxy Hardeners:
Resin epoxy hardeners find applications across a wide range of industries. They are extensively used in:
- Construction: Resin epoxy hardeners enhance the performance and durability of adhesives, coatings, and sealants used in construction applications.
- Electronics: They are vital in the production of circuit boards, potting compounds, and encapsulants, providing electrical insulation and protection.
- Automotive and Aerospace: Resin epoxy hardeners contribute to the manufacturing of lightweight composites, such as carbon fiber-reinforced polymers, used in vehicle and aircraft components.
- Art and Crafts: Resin epoxy hardeners create glossy finishes, encapsulate objects, and enable artists and craftsmen to create stunning resin artworks.
4. Benefits of Resin Epoxy Hardeners:
- Strength and Durability: Resin epoxy hardeners enhance the mechanical properties of cured epoxy resins, making them tough, rigid, and resistant to impact and wear.
- Chemical Resistance: The cured epoxy resin, with the aid of hardeners, exhibits excellent resistance to chemicals, solvents, and environmental factors.
- Versatility: Resin epoxy hardeners can be tailored to meet specific requirements, allowing for flexibility in formulation and achieving desired curing times.
- Adhesion: They promote strong adhesion to various substrates, including metals, ceramics, wood, and plastics, ensuring reliable bonding in different applications.
